Embrace the charm of the holiday season with this vintage 1912 Christmas postcard, featuring a delightful scene of children following a girl adorned with a festive pudding through a doorway. With its Divided Back era classification, this piece hails from a period rich in artistic postcards, specifically from the years 1907 to 1915. The standard size of 5.5 x 3.5 inches ensures it fits seamlessly into any collection or display. Crafted with care in Germany, this original lithograph by John Winsch captures the essence of Christmas with its vibrant hues and playful motif. It's a single unit offering that has traversed time, complete with a posted postage mark, bearing witness to its journey through the mail. This postcard is an unpersonalized piece of art, perfect for collectors of historical memorabilia or anyone with an appreciation for early 20th-century holiday greeting cards.
